Software Engineering Director

4 days ago


Boston, United States OfferFit Full time
Job DescriptionJob Description

OfferFit was founded by ex-McKinsey and BCG math PhDs, and we're funded by leading Silicon Valley VCs. OfferFit replaces A/B testing with AI testing, powered by reinforcement learning AI. This allows lifecycle marketers to test & improve the performance of their campaigns much faster than before. Customers include leading brands like Brinks Home, Yelp, Chime, Engie, and MetLife, among many others.

Note for Applicants:

Data shows that men on average apply for a role if they meet 6/10 requirements while women often only do so if it's 10/10. We work hard to be clear and specific about what our roles require, and we encourage you to apply even if you don't check all the boxes Applying gives you the opportunity to be considered and we look forward to reviewing your application

Do you enjoy building data-intensive products, creating a collaborative engineering culture, and working cross-functionally to form and execute on an ambitious product roadmap? Come join OfferFit as a Software Engineering Director and work closely with our CTO to architect, design and implement a highly-scalable SaaS platform for reinforcement learning

In particular, you will:

  • Manage and build a team of outstanding frontend and full stack engineers working on our user-facing application
  • Mentor and guide team members, building a strong engineering culture of innovation, technical excellence, and continuous learning
  • Improve developer experience by increasing automation, improving processes, and fostering cross-team collaboration
  • Lead on applying design, implementation, and software engineering best practices to create a great user experience in a cutting-edge ML product
  • Collaborate closely with other teams (e.g., UI/UX, Product, Research, Implementation)
  • Apply your extensive knowledge of JavaScript/TypeScript frameworks and scalable frontend architecture to build a clean, reliable, and extensible UI
  • Contribute to product vision and strategy, aligning technical capabilities with business goals and market demands
  • Implement and improve best practices through continuous team training and development

Tech stack:

  • Web: TypeScript, JavaScript, Vue.js (v3) and its ecosystem (Vite, Pinia, VueQuery), Node.js, Strapi, PostgreSQL, HTML5, CSS3
  • Data Science/Back End: Python (Pandas, Polars, Ibis, Spark), SQL, BigQuery, FastAPI [not required for this role, although experience with Python would be helpful]
  • Architecture/DevOps: Kubernetes, Airflow, Terraform, GCP [not required for this role]
  • We write well-tested, type-hinted, documented, modular code and use pre-commit hooks, CI/CD, and issue tracking for development

Why is it great:

Build the first platform to make RL available to marketers everywhere

  1. Get in at an early stage to make a great impact on the product concept, look and feel.
  2. Help define the vision, shape culture, and hire more awesome people across our engineering teams.
  3. Participate in the AI transformation happening in marketing technology today.
  4. Work in a team that not only talks the talk of development best practices, but walks the walk — unit & integration tests, modular design, CI/CD, pair programming, code reviews — the works.
  5. Join OfferFit's fast-paced, supportive, and professional team. We make sure all of our team members are empowered and receive great mentorship and coaching.

Who's a Fit:

Strategic thinker: you're able to synthesize multiple inputs from engineering, product, research, and business teams, reconcile with engineering limitations and possibilities, and formulate strategies that balance innovation, feasibility, and business impact.

Tinkerer: you regularly explore and learn new technologies and methods, code prototypes, and aren't afraid to get your hands dirty. Your technical acumen allows you to make informed decisions and earn the respect of your engineering team.

Entrepreneurial: you proactively identify opportunities and risks, work around obstacles, and always seek creative ways to improve processes and outcomes.

Cultivator: you have a talent for building and nurturing high-performing teams. You can identify, attract, and retain top engineering talent.

Owner: you embody extreme ownership in every aspect of your role. When issues arise, you're the first to step up, take charge, and drive solutions. You see initiatives through from conception to completion, never settling for partial results or passing the buck.

Additional Requirements:

  • Must be fluent in English, both written and verbal
  • Up to 10-15% travel for company-wide quarterly gatherings, team offsite workshops, customer meetings, and industry-related events

The base salary range for this position in the United States is $248,000-$264,000 per year, plus eligibility for additional bonus ranging $44,000-$47,000; Eligibility for an additional end of year performance bonus, commissions (when applicable) and/or equity options may be provided as part of the compensation package, in addition to a full range of medical, financial, and/or other benefits, depending on the position offered. Please note that we adjust compensation for non–US countries using a relative cost of labor adjustment between the US and your country of residence. Applicants should apply via OfferFit's internal or external careers site.

OfferFit Benefits and Perks:

  • Generous PTO policy (starting at 25 days PTO per year) and Parental leave policy (12 weeks paid)
  • 100% remote work environment with flexible hours
  • Quarterly gatherings where we meet in person in a different city to work together, bond as a team and celebrate our progress
  • Weekly team events (lunch and learns, trivia, virtual escape rooms, town hall and team health "barometer" meetings)
  • Ability to learn and develop from an experienced leadership team (ex-Amazon, McKinsey, BCG, and IBM, among others) who are focused on building a talented, diverse, and inclusive team
  • Dedication to building a strong culture (e.g., employee resource groups, weekly employee recognitions, major life event celebrations, mental health/sustainability days off, etc.)
  • [US Only] Competitive benefits (major medical, vision, dental and LTD) and 401K matching program

OfferFit is committed to a diverse and inclusive workplace. OfferFit is an equal opportunity employer and does not discriminate on the basis of race, national origin, gender, gender identity, sexual orientation, protected veteran status, disability, age, or other legally protected status.



  • boston, United States Discover International Full time

    Discover International is supporting an exciting AI Drug Discovery Company to grow its engineering team.Our client is looking to hire a Director of Software Engineering.We are seeking a seasoned Director of Software Engineering to lead our software engineering teams focused on AI-driven drug discovery. The ideal candidate will combine expertise in software...


  • Boston, United States Discover International Full time

    Discover International is supporting an exciting AI Drug Discovery Company to grow its engineering team.Our client is looking to hire a Director of Software Engineering.We are seeking a seasoned Director of Software Engineering to lead our software engineering teams focused on AI-driven drug discovery. The ideal candidate will combine expertise in software...


  • Boston, United States Discover International Full time

    Discover International is supporting an exciting AI Drug Discovery Company to grow its engineering team. Our client is looking to hire a Director of Software Engineering. We are seeking a seasoned Director of Software Engineering to lead our software engineering teams focused on AI-driven drug discovery. The ideal candidate will combine expertise in...


  • Boston, United States Discover International Full time

    Discover International is supporting an exciting AI Drug Discovery Company to grow its engineering team.Our client is looking to hire a Director of Software Engineering.We are seeking a seasoned Director of Software Engineering to lead our software engineering teams focused on AI-driven drug discovery. The ideal candidate will combine expertise in software...


  • Boston, United States Motion Recruitment Partners, LLC Full time

    Our client is revolutionizing warehouse operations through cutting-edge robotics and automation technologies. Their mission is to streamline logistics, enhance operational efficiency, and transform how businesses manage their supply chains. As they expand, they are seeking a dynamic and experienced Director of Software Engineering to lead their talented...


  • Boston, United States Talent Software Services Full time

    Sr. Lead Software Engineer - Python/NodeJS Job Summary: Talent Software Services is in search of a Sr. Lead Software Engineer - Python/NodeJS for a direct placement position in MA(Hybrid). Position Summary: We're seeking a Sr. Lead Software Engineer - Python/AWS to join our stellar team! You will have the ability to work on our high profile projects while...


  • Boston, Massachusetts, United States Fidelity TalentSource LLC Full time

    Job Description:Fidelity Asset Management Solutions (FAMS) is seeking a highly skilled Director of Software Engineering to lead the development and execution of complex financial products. As a key member of our full stack dynamic engineering team, you will be responsible for setting technical direction and being a subject matter expert in the new Options...


  • Boston, Massachusetts, United States GE Vernova Full time

    Job Summary:As a Senior Director of Software Engineering at GE Vernova, you will lead the software engineering teams for HMI/SCADA products, driving innovation and excellence in software development. This role requires a strong technical background, leadership skills, and experience in agile methodologies.Key Responsibilities:• Lead software engineering...


  • Boston, United States Fidelity Investments Full time

    Job Description: Position Description: Designs and implements data engineering solutionsBatch and Streaming Data Processing/Ingestion pipelines, Data Migration, Data Modeling, Data Analytics, and Artificial Intelligence/Machine Learning (AI/ML) model building. Leads Data Extraction, Transformation, and Loading (ETL) design and development process using data...


  • Boston, Massachusetts, United States OfferFit Full time

    Job SummaryOfferFit is seeking a highly skilled Software Engineering Director to lead our engineering team and drive the development of our AI-powered platform. As a key member of our leadership team, you will be responsible for architecting, designing, and implementing a highly scalable SaaS platform for reinforcement learning.Key Responsibilities:Manage...


  • Boston, Massachusetts, United States APM Terminals Full time

    The Maersk group operates one of the most comprehensive marine container terminals networks in the world, under the brand of APM Terminals, with over 20,000 employees operating 76 terminals in 36 countries and growing.APM Terminals (APMT) plays a critical role in enabling the global Maersk Ocean and Logistics network as well as serving other Shipping Lines,...


  • Boston, United States 1910 Genetics Full time

    Job DescriptionJob DescriptionCompany Overview 1910 Genetics is a Series A stage biotechnology company that is pioneering a novel Input-Transform-Output (ITO™) platform as the first ever horizontal AI infrastructure for drug discovery. In a crowded space with hundreds of AI drug discovery companies, 1910's ITO™ platform is differentiated by: Modality...


  • Boston, United States Best Buy Health Full time

    Senior, Director of Engineering We are looking for an accomplished Software Engineering leader based in Boston to oversee multiple key engineering teams in the UK and the US.  The products and features these teams deliver will help us simplify and accelerate our customer’s movement of health care to the home. The work we are doing is transforming how we...


  • Boston, Massachusetts, United States Fidelity Investments Full time

    Job Description:Fidelity Asset Management Solutions (FAMS) is seeking a highly skilled Director - Full Stack Engineering to lead the development and execution of complex financial products. As a key member of our full stack dynamic engineering team, you will be responsible for setting technical direction and being a subject matter expert in the new Options...


  • Boston, United States Fidelity TalentSource LLC Full time

    Job Description:Position Description: Designs and implements data engineering solutions -- Batch and Streaming Data Processing/Ingestion pipelines, Data Migration, Data Modeling, Data Analytics, and Artificial Intelligence/Machine Learning (AI/ML) model building. Leads Data Extraction, Transformation, and Loading (ETL) design and development process using...


  • Boston, Massachusetts, United States Talent Software Services Full time

    Job Summary:Talent Software Services is seeking a Senior Software Engineering Lead - Python/NodeJS for a direct placement position in MA (Hybrid).Key Responsibilities:Develop and execute projects as part of an Agile team.Collaborate with senior engineers to establish software design guidelines and standard methodologies.Deliver accurate estimates for...


  • Boston, Massachusetts, United States United Software Group Full time

    Job Title: Senior .NET Software EngineerAbout the Role:United Software Group is seeking a highly skilled Senior .NET Software Engineer to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ality software solutions using the .NET development stack.Key Responsibilities:Design and...


  • Boston, United States Fidelity TalentSource LLC Full time

    Job Description:Director Full Stack Engineering (Options Overlay)\u00A0Location: BOS\u00A0 Fidelity Asset Management Solutions (FAMS) is looking for a Director Full Stack Engineering (Options Overlay), to join a full stack dynamic engineering team. In this role, you will be responsible for leading the development and execution of complex financial products,...


  • Boston, United States Best Buy Health Careers Full time

    Senior, Director of Engineering We are looking for an accomplished Software Engineering leader based in Boston to oversee multiple key engineering teams in the UK and the US.  The products and features these teams deliver will help us simplify and accelerate our customer’s movement of health care to the home. The work we are doing is transforming how we...


  • Boston, United States Capgemini Engineering Full time

    Description - ExternalJob description:The Sr Software engineer will lead an Agile team delivering data acquisition and analysis software utilizing C++ to design, develop, test, and debug enhancements or bug fixes. This individual will engage in technical discussions, demonstrate problem-solving abilities, and present and share ideas through global...